Pixels:I've been waiting for a pixel to burn out. I fear that from any monitor I buy because I'm sensitive to it. And I do a lot of graphic design so that is a must. I've had to deal with the warrenty mess once before from another brand. But so far it's held up.I've been 'cooking' it since I got it, by leaving in on for 24+ hours just to test for any bad pixels. Still holding up at the time of this posting.Multi Use:I have dual inputs going. PC using DVI and Play Station 3 on HDMI.I'm able to switch between the two by pressing a single button. And even better, when the PS3 is turned off, it auto switches to the next avaiable signal, my pc. Saving me a button press. Peftect.3D Vision:I also use Nvidia 3D Vision for work applications, games, etc.It works. And of course it should. I've used 3D for awhile so it's nothing special. But I have noticed a bit of a flicker at times if I'm too close to the monitor, something I never got with the old CRT monitor setups.I think that is more on Nvidia's side than the monitor itself. Maybe even my GTX260 graphics card I'm using because it is a bit old now and may not be up to par anymore. But it does the job.I've messed with the refresh rates and it didn't seem to change much. But it also depends on the application or game used. So that could be the factor as well. I will notice it a lot in brighter areas. For example when your looking up at the sky in a game.It's also along the sides of the screen, and never directly where your looking. So if i'm looking on the right side, the left will seem to flicker a bit. But like I said, still works and depends on the application.From what I understand the PS3 I have hooked up can also do 3D gaming. I haven't tried this yet. Not sure how that would work given the emitter is hooked to the pc, not the PS3. But I haven't looked that up yet.Dual Monitors:I also have dual monitors hooked up to my PC. My second is also an Acer brand, a bit older, but has never given me any trouble. I was expecting some type of conflict between having dual monitors, a PS3 hookup, 3D vision running on one but not the other. But it's all worked fine.Wall Mount, Jacks, & Hookups:There are some monitors that have jacks pointing directly out, causes and issue with some wall mounts. This one is straight down. Harder to find at first when you hook things up, but gives a cleaner setup with wall mounting.Pixel Edges:Along the edges of the screen the pixels do fade a bit into a blue spectrum. It's only noticable with a black background. With the exception of the bottom right. It's nothing I can't deal with. And isn't noticable to most people that took a look. But with graphic design work it can be annoying if your picky about that. I have a feeling the area on bottom right has something to do with the power light. The blue tint is stronger near the power button which is also that exact same shade of blue. It may be that the light is sneaking up into the screen a bit. Again it's not noticable unless you look closely.This also depends on your view angle. I see it more when viewing off to the side.Overall this is a great monitor for the price.

Backstory: I bought this monitor as a precursor to my new gaming rig. I was interested in 3D gaming on my PC, so I started looking into possible setups. I decided on a monitor that used Nvidia's form of 3d since AMD's system still does not take advantage of multiple cards to boost 3D performance. I was quite interested in Alienware's monitor at first, but the price made it hard to commit. Then I found this monitor. The specs looked good, and the price was low enough to take a chance on.The monitor: I like it. I've had a number of displays in my time, and this one is giving me the nicest images since my old Gateway LP2407. Certainly better than the Dell monitors I've tried recently, even the supposedly "good" ones. Despite being a cheaper panel, the color modulation from different angles is very minimal. I'm also a graphic artist, besides a gamer. And nothing irks me like a display where the corners look different from the middle as I try to paint. Out of the box, the monitor was way overly vivid, but comes with decent calibration software that toned things back well enough. Also, the monitor comes with an HDMI, VGA, and Dual-DVI cord, which is pretty generous considering it is a "low cost" entry. I haven't received my new rig with the 3d kit yet, but I will update this when I do. So far though, this is a very good monitor at a good price. No frills, but I'd rather save $200 and buy a separate usb hub or speakers.IMPORTANT: You can only get the full 120hz refresh rate from your computer if you are connecting to the monitor via the Dual-DVI cord. I had to google that one to figure it out. So HMDI is out if you want the full she-bang out of this monitor.Pros: Low price, nice picture, 120hz, all cords come with boxCons: takes a bit to calibrate, no frills

Acer's manual and marketing details state the monitor has a 2ms response time, however I see ranges from 9-17ms from my testing. Their manual doesn't state weather this measurement is for white->back->white or grey-to-grey, so I tested both.I also tested "display lag" and saw numbers from 11-22ms depending on weither v-sync waiting was turned on or not. My methodology was to use a 1000 fps video camera and a micro-controller hooked up to the PC. The PC would trigger a light on the micro-controller and simultaneously present a new frame of data to the monitor. Using the recorded video footage I could measure the time between when the micro-controller light turned on and the monitor initially displayed the first scan line of new data. I could also see when the full display was updated with new frame data. I used 1080p resolution at 120hz for testing and 127/255 gray levels for g2g. My video card was Nvidia GTX 480. More specific timings:no-vsync white->black->white/2 = 13ms averageno-vsync white->gray->white/2 = 14ms averagevsync white->black->white/2 = 10.6ms averagevsync white->gray->white/2 = 11.2ms average
